Morozumi5-6 at 2015 World Men's Curling Championship

Mar 28 - Apr 5, 2015

Karuizawa, Japan
Games: 11  
Record: 5W - 6L  
PF/G: 7.47  
PA/G: 6.95  
Hammer Efficiency: 0.38  
Steal Defense: 0.16  
Force Efficiency: 0.54  
Steal Efficiency: 0.22  

 
Yusuke Morozumi (Karuizawa, JPN) finished 5-6 in the 0-team qualifying round. . In their opening game, Morozumi defeated
Evgeniy Arkhipov (Moscow, RUS) 7-4, then won 9-3 against Ewan MacDonald (Perth, SCO). Morozumi went on to lose 8-5 against Jiri Snitil (Prague, CZE). Morozumi responded with a 9-5 win over Jia Liang Zang (Harbin, CHN). Morozumi went on to lose 5-4 against Aku Kauste (Helsinki, FIN). Morozumi responded with a 8-1 win over Joel Retornaz (Cortina d'Ampezzo, ITA). Morozumi went on to lose 7-4 against Pat Simmons (Calgary, CAN). Morozumi lost 9-2 to Niklas Edin (Karlstad, SWE). Morozumi lost 8-6 to John Shuster (Duluth, USA). Morozumi lost 10-8 to Thomas Ulsrud (Oslo, NOR) where Morozumi responded with a 9-6 win over Marc Pfister (Bern, SUI) in their final qualifying round match.
 
Morozumi earned 10.000 world rankings points for their preliminary round wins, remaining in 22nd place overall on the World Ranking Standings with a net gain of 8.295 after improving upon their best so far this season. Morozumi ranks 22nd overall on the Year-to-Date rankings with 59.668 points earned so far this season.
